Output 77d123c3abd13b9829a1905601c25b17e0ebc053e27a37eb56959d965ad268ea:0

value
3450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3a0cd385143d005a71f3be43c052dc72669bc2c OP_EQUALVERIFY OP_CHECKSIG
address
1Mkb2EtDinhEJUdM1rBzpMycFeAUdP6hBy
transaction
77d123c3abd13b9829a1905601c25b17e0ebc053e27a37eb56959d965ad268ea
spent
true